The Role:

You'll be responsible for recruiting tech roles.

You'll be joining our business in a period of serious growth and change, and there'll be plenty of opportunities to learn along the way.

Your day-to-day will be spent managing the recruitment process from end to end owning the entire process and working with our Head of People & Culture to work on recruitment projects and improve efficiency.

There will be some opportunity to get involved in both recruitment projects and potentially HR projects, as well as working on our EVP.

Main Duties/Responsibilities:


  • Support 'diversity in hiring' programs across multiple demographics.
  • Facilitate the hiring process by scheduling interviews, often in multiple time zones with complex schedules
  • Monitoring and updating our applicant tracking system, job boards, and the employee referral program.
  • Write cultivating adverts that attract top talent and help to refine position descriptions
  • Help identify the best people in the market, through social channels and active participation in community meetups
  • Work closely with People and Culture to manage the offer, contract, and onboarding process.
  • Background and Working Rights Checks
  • Assist with EVP, content creation, and social media management for our social channels
